Backup/Restore developer

A Backup/Restore developer designs, implements, and maintains systems that safeguard data. They develop backup procedures to automatically copy data to local or remote storage systems, ensuring it can be restored in case of corruption or loss. They monitor backup operations, fix issues, and perform data recovery when necessary. They also work on optimizing backup processes, reducing data redundancy, and improving system efficiency. They collaborate with other IT professionals to integrate backup systems with existing infrastructure. They also ensure compliance with data protection regulations. Their role is crucial in disaster recovery planning.
